开发第三方收款平台app的原理是基于第三方支付平台的技术,实现支付和收款的功能。第三方支付平台是指除银行和支付机构外的第三方机构,提供支付和结算服务。第三方收款平台app是通过连接第三方支付平台的接口,实现支付和收款的功能。
一、第三方支付平台的选择
第三方支付平台是第三方收款平台app的核心。选择一个稳定、安全、可靠的第三方支付平台至关重要。常见的第三方支付平台有支付宝、微信支付、银联支付等等。这些支付平台提供了完善的支付和结算体系,支持多种支付方式,包括扫码支付、网银支付、信用卡支付等等。
二、开发第三方收款平台app的流程
1. 接入第三方支付平台接口
第三方收款平台app需要接入第三方支付平台的接口,实现支付和收款的功能。接口包括支付接口、退款接口、查询接口等等。开发者需要根据第三方支付平台提供的文档,编写相应的代码实现接口的调用。
2. 用户注册和登录
第三方收款平台app需要实现用户注册和登录功能。用户注册时需要提供手机号码、邮箱等个人信息,同时需要绑定银行卡、支付宝账号等支付方式。登录时需要输入手机号码和密码进行验证。
3. 发起支付和收款请求
用户在使用第三方收款平台app时,需要发起支付和收款请求。用户可以选择支付方式,包括扫码支付、网银支付、信用卡支付等等。用户需要输入支付金额、支付目的等信息,然后点击支付按钮,发起支付请求。
4. 实现支付结果的查询和通知
第三方支付平台在接收到用户支付请求后,会返回支付结果。第三方收款平台app需要实现支付结果的查询和通知功能。用户可以通过查询功能,查看支付结果。同时,支付结果也需要通过短信、邮件等方式进行通知。
5. 实现退款功能
如果用户需要退款,第三方收款平台app需要实现退款功能。退款需要通过第三方支付平台的接口实现。开发者需要编写相应的代码,实现接口的调用。
6. 实现数据统计和分析
第三方收款平台app需要实现数据统计和分析功能。开发者需要收集用户支付信息、支付方式、支付金额等数据,并通过数据分析工具进行分析,以便优化产品和服务。
三、第三方收款平台app的安全性
第三方收款平台app的安全性非常重要。开发者需要采取多种措施,保证用户的支付安全。包括:
1. SSL加密传输数据,防止数据被窃取。
2. 用户密码采用加密存储,防止密码被盗取。
3. 实名认证和身份验证功能,防止非法用户进行支付。
4. 支付密码和验证码等多重验证方式,增加支付安全性。
5. 风险控制机制,防止欺诈交易。
四、总结
开发第三方收款平台app需要掌握第三方支付平台的技术和接口,同时需要保证支付安全性。只有选择稳定、安全、可靠的第三方支付平台,并采取多重安全措施,才能保证第三方收款平台app的顺利运行,为用户提供优质的支付和收款服务。